My son, give attention to my words; incline your ear to my sayings. do not let them depart from your eyes; keep them in the midst of your heart, for they are life to those who find them, and health to all their flesh. Keep your heart with all diligence, for out of it spring the issues of life. Put away from you a deceitful mouth and put perverse lips far from you. Proverbs 4:20-24
The word of God is food for the believer that feeds his spirit and gives life and health to his body. This Divine treasure is kept in our hearts, and from it we feed others the gifts and miracles of God's grace.
Keeping our eyes straight ahead means not looking at those things that will draw us away from God. Ponder (To consider or think about the decision of your direction) the path you are about to traverse, for there are many detours, and a wrong decision could be fatal.
We as believers are to be led by the Holy Spirit, who will not lead us in the wrong direction, always showing us the narrow path that leads to life and blessing. Listen carefully to that still small voice, your Divine GPS.
Let your eyes look straight ahead, and your eyelids look right before you. Ponder the path of your feet and let all your ways be established. Do not turn to the right or the left; remove your foot from evil. Proverbs 4:25-27
